ISD 361 board approves wide-ranging personnel consent agenda, hires technology director

Board of Education, Independent School District No. 361 (International Falls School District) · August 18, 2025

The International Falls school board approved a broad consent agenda including multiple hires and resignations, and added a Technology Director position to the at‑will schedule. The consent package passed unanimously (6–0) with one absence.

The Independent School District No. 361 board on Aug. 18 approved a broad consent agenda that included multiple staff hires and accepted several resignations.

The board approved the hire of Casey Stenberg as Technology Director and added the Technology Director position to the at‑will employment schedule. Other personnel actions approved included the hire of Chris Simpson as a Special Education and Intervention Teacher at Falls High School; Jenesa Balaski as PreSchool/ECFE teacher; Hailey Auran as a fifth grade teacher; and a slate of athletic and volunteer coaches for the 2025–26 school year. The board also accepted the resignation of Ashley Hall, assistant to the superintendent and district grant writer, effective Aug. 8, 2025, and recorded other resignations and reassignments noted on the consent agenda.

The consent agenda was moved by Dale Johnson and seconded by Jessica Crosby and carried unanimously among members present (Yea: 6, Nay: 0, Absent: 1). The minutes and supporting personnel listings were approved as presented. The meeting minutes list several other individual hires and volunteer coach appointments that the board adopted as part of the consent package.
